Output 5c0d0d161253960ecb57c3e05d522ed47f34e4e711008f32ec09ea563b627882:4

value
39680107
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8e2bca1f2cf4e2cde2200720987f9e1ea22c3021 OP_EQUAL
address
MLrteDkDq1Bizv1efFnepAUpZiYHJZSmQv
transaction
5c0d0d161253960ecb57c3e05d522ed47f34e4e711008f32ec09ea563b627882
spent
true